Java面试题集锦 Java基础1、ArrayList、Vector和LinkedList有什么区别?答:ArrayList底层实现是数组,查找快,增删慢,线程不安全Vector 和ArrayList内部实现一样,线程安全LinkedList内部实现是链表,查找慢,增删快,封装了许多增删操作的方法 2、说说final、 finally和finalize的区别。答: final可以修饰类、
# 检测网速的方法及Java实现
在如今的数字化时代,网络已经成为人们生活和工作中不可或缺的一部分。而对于许多应用程序来说,网络速度的快慢直接影响到用户体验。因此,对于开发人员来说,了解如何检测网络速度并根据需要进行优化是非常重要的。
## 网速的检测方法
通常来说,检测网速的方法可以通过计算下载或上传文件的速度来进行。一个常见的方法是通过下载一个已知大小的文件并计算下载时间来获取下载速度。
原创
2024-03-17 05:07:45
158阅读
# 如何实现Java检测当前网速
## 整体流程
首先,我们需要获取当前设备的网络状态,然后计算出当前的网速。下面是整个流程的步骤:
| 步骤 | 操作 |
| ---- | ---- |
| 1 | 获取当前设备的网络状态 |
| 2 | 计算当前的网速 |
## 步骤详解
### 步骤1:获取当前设备的网络状态
在Java中,我们可以通过使用NetworkInterface类和Ne
原创
2024-06-05 07:39:26
291阅读
01 @echo off
@echo 该程序用于监控局域网内的网络流量状况!
@echo 主要通过对ping的返回结果进行分析判断:
@echo 1.选取的测试服务器为www.baidu
转载
精选
2011-07-16 12:06:37
946阅读
# Android 检测网速教程
## 介绍
在Android开发中,有时候我们需要检测网络的速度,以便在不同网络环境下做出相应的优化措施。本文将教你如何使用Android开发来实现网速检测功能。
## 整体流程
以下是整体的流程图,它展示了实现网速检测的步骤以及它们之间的关系:
```mermaid
flowchart TD
A[开始] --> B[获取网络连接状态]
原创
2024-01-24 10:20:04
123阅读
作者:蚁巡运维平台在数据中心运行过程中,不可避免会出现各种各样的问题。若网络发生信息不通、网页不能浏览等连通性故障时,这类故障现象的故障点很容易检查和定位, 解决起来并不困难。但是网络如果是通的,而网速变慢。遇到这种“软”故障,就比较令人头痛,有的人往往就会束手无策。一旦遇到这类问题时,需要有一个定位 问题的基本思路,这样就能帮助我们在日常维护中有条不紊地找到问题的真实原因。第一:检查设备CPU占
# Android 网速检测代码
在如今信息传输日益快速的时代,网络速度成为衡量一个设备性能的重要指标之一。对于 Android 设备而言,用户们经常会关心自己的设备在何种网络环境下的网速表现。因此,本文将介绍如何通过编写一个简单的 Android 应用来检测当前设备的网络速度,并展示一个示例代码。
## 网速检测原理
在 Android 设备上进行网速检测,主要是通过计算数据的传输时间和传
原创
2024-07-01 05:33:16
256阅读
# 实时网速检测在Android平台的实现方法
## 前言
作为一名经验丰富的开发者,我将会教会你如何在Android平台上实现实时网速检测。这是一项常见的功能,可以帮助用户监控当前网络的速度情况,提升用户体验。
## 流程图
```mermaid
flowchart TD
A[开始] --> B[创建一个Service用于监测网络速度]
B --> C[在Service中实现
原创
2024-03-21 05:40:56
230阅读
许多网友都会在电脑里安装网速测试软件来进行网络速度的测速,随时可以了解电脑网络的速度。那么,网速测试软件哪个好?下面,带来6款热门网速测试软件推荐给大家,需要进行网速测试的网友不妨了解一下!网速测试软件6款热门网速测试软件一、测速专家测速专家测速专家可以自动检测用户到达电信、联通、铁通、移动服务器的时间,并且给出具体速度值,辅以实际带宽的参考,方便实用。本网络测速只支持360浏览器,其他浏览器下载
转载
2023-07-05 20:08:33
263阅读
# 如何用Java生成不同的IP地址
在今天的文章中,我们将帮助你理解如何在Java中生成不同的IP地址。生成IP地址的过程可以分为几个简单的步骤。以下是整个流程的概述。
## 流程概述
我们将整个过程整理成了以下表格:
| 步骤 | 描述 | 实现代码 |
|------|----------
原创
2024-08-10 06:31:16
17阅读
## 如何实现 JavaScript 前端网速精确测量
在现代网页开发中,了解并优化页面的加载速度至关重要。本文将教你如何在前端使用 JavaScript 精确测量网速。我们将逐步进行,每一步都配有代码示例和必要的注释。
### 步骤概要
| 步骤 | 描述 |
|------|---------------------
在线测速系统 清明两天,一鼓作气将之前未完成的在线测速系统完成了~差不多结束掉所有的任务,可以专心复习考(比)研(赛)咯~ 这个在线测速系统总共有三套测速引擎,分别是“快速测试”,“Ajax测试”,“压力测试”,不同引擎有不同的作用,下面就介绍下~ 快速测试:快速测试采用的是图片加载测速的方式。由于采用了阿里云的CDN加速,基本上测出的结果就是本机的网速了
npm包地址 https://www.npmjs.com/package/network-speed-test Github地址
https://github.com/penghuwan/network-speed-test
事情是这样的,最近尝试写一个通过判断当前网速,从而在前端控制范围请求去分步请求一个大型文件的库。这个东东我现在一行代码都
转载
2023-09-15 08:16:32
94阅读
# Android开发检测网速方案
## 引言
在移动应用开发中,对于用户体验的重要性不言而喻。其中一个关键因素就是应用程序的加载速度和流畅性。而网络速度的快慢直接影响着应用的加载速度和流畅性。因此,检测网络速度成为了开发过程中一个重要的环节。本文将介绍如何在Android开发中实现检测网络速度的方案。
## 1. 使用Ping命令检测网络连接
Android中可以使用`Runtime.g
原创
2023-10-25 05:04:49
248阅读
## 测速指定IP网速的流程
为了测速指定IP的网速,我们可以通过发送网络请求并计算数据传输时间来实现。下面是整个流程的表格展示:
| 步骤 | 动作 | 代码示例 |
| ---- | ---- | -------- |
| 1 | 输入所要测速的IP地址 | `ip = input("请输入要测速的IP地址:")` |
| 2 | 发送网络请求 | `response = re
原创
2023-08-25 09:07:56
885阅读
电阻原理、特性及应用 概念电阻元件的电阻值大小一般与温度,材料,长度,还有横截面积有关,衡量电阻受温度影响大小的物理量是温度系数,其定义为温度每升高1℃时电阻值发生变化的百分数。 串联:R=R1+R2+...+Rn 定义式:R=U/I电阻材料 (1)实心碳质 低廉,误差、噪声电压都很大,稳定性差。 (2)绕线 高阻合金线绕在绝缘骨架,外部涂耐热绝缘漆,低温度系数,精度高,稳定性高,耐热耐腐蚀。缺
转载
2023-07-20 20:24:18
35阅读
谷歌浏览器调试的时候,我想测不同网速条件下的运行情况:右键检查或者直接F12打开谷歌浏览器调试工具(1)找到Network,如图所示:(2)点击图中下拉按钮,点击Add...(3)新建调试网速的名称,Profile Name(4)新建调试网速的速度...
原创
2022-10-28 08:57:26
407阅读
近期在开发中,须要用到server的ip和mac信息。可是server是架设在linux系统上的,对于多网口,在获取ip时就产生了非常大的问题。以下是在windows系统上,java获取本地ip的方法。贴代码:package com.herman.test;
import java.net.InetAddress;
/**
* @see 获取计算机ip
* @author Herman.Xi
转载
2024-07-10 13:42:35
43阅读
I'm Shendi最近搞了台服务器,于是就想测试一下网速(与用户之间的速度)上传速度 客户端发数据给服务端,服务端接收到多少字节就是速度下载速度 服务端发数据给客户端,客户端接收到多少字节就是速度避免偏差过大,两个步骤执行时间都为10秒代码如下package shendi.test.dos;
import java.io.InputStream;
import java.io.OutputSt
转载
2023-05-25 14:30:21
190阅读
# Android网络检测与网速监测实现教程
## 1. 整体流程
通过以下流程图可以清晰地了解实现Android网络检测与网速监测的大致步骤:
```mermaid
flowchart TD
A(开始) --> B(检测网络连接状态)
B --> C{网络是否可用}
C -- 是 --> D(获取网络类型)
C -- 否 --> E(网络不可用提示)
原创
2023-11-17 06:23:52
326阅读